    Thanks for the video. My process for my GP200LT (I also have the JR for the foot pedal) is to eliminate everything except dist and amp+cab, and make a set of presets just including those element.
    Then for each amp, I turn off the dist and search for the best implementation of the amp/cab selected. Once that is done, I top it off (or not) with the most compatible distortion. The Veleton is incredible for this.
    Only after that do I begin experimenting with reverb, chorus, etc....

    Awesome, thanks for sharing. Is the USB recording of the GP-200 not so great, or why do you record from XLR out with a 2nd device?

    • @PaulBondMusic
      @PaulBondMusic  3 месяца назад

      The USB works absolutely fine, but it is stuck to only ONE sample rate (44.1), and I tend to run at 48. This creates a mis-match and creates issues.

    I have been thinking of buy a Valeton GP200 ....you are doing a great job on the demo's. I wonder if I might ask for an opinion, am thinking of running it through a powerstation straight into a 1x 12 cab. Do you see any downside to this?

    • @PaulBondMusic
      @PaulBondMusic  9 месяцев назад +1

      Thanks for the comment.
      I actually DO see a downside to this!
      You see, the Valeton either needs to go straight into a mixing desk/PA or it needs to go into a FRFR cabinet. If you are not sure what they are, FRFR cabs are essentially little PA systems that look like a guitar cab.
      Presuming you are talking about a Freyette Powerstation, the Valeton doesn't need attenuating, and although it'll need amplyfying for gigging purposes, you don't want it going into a traditional guitar amp or guitar speaker.
